Die EU überlegt eine Preisobergrenze für russisches Öl, man möchte Finanzierung des Kriegs einschränken. Andererseits meint Russland, es hätte nicht die Absicht Öl und Gas an Länder zu liefern, die eine derartige Preisobergrenze einführen.
A G7 proposal for a $60-70 per barrel price cap was seen as far too high by many EU members, but too low by others. Poland has suggested a cap as low as $30/barrel, given that Russian production costs are estimated at only $20, meaning the G7 proposal would allow Russia too much profit. Cyprus, Greece and Malta, who depend on Russian oil for their shipping industries, have warned that they would need compensation for lost business and more time to adjust if a cap were put in place.
